Niagara Falls

Impressive! I wasn't sure what to expect with Niagara Falls. I figured it would be a tourist trap, but it was really cool. When I arrived yesterday, it was hard to see - the hotel had a great view of the falls from my room, but it was dark. Even though the falls were lit until midnight, I couldn't see the water leading to it, and from what I could see, it didn't look like that much. When I awoke and looked out the window, it was exciting. I really wanted to get down and explore!

I had plans to take the jet boat through the whirlpool, the Maid in the Mist and the Wind of the Caves - but unfortunately, it was too cold. I heard last week it was 60's-70's, but today it was only in the 50's. That was a high and it only went down from there. I am sure that I saw some snow from my room.

I did get down to the falls, taking the incline railway down to the falls. I bought the poncho and due to the weather, a hat from the gift shop. Just the mist walking along the sidewalk was so heavy, it felt like rain. I was so cold from that, there is no way I wanted to get beat down by wave after wave on the whirlpool boat. Afterwards, I needed to stop by the Starbucks for a warm drink!

Otherwise, I didn't leave the hotel. It was a very peaceful and relaxing day!
